This specific alphanumeric sequence identifies a particular model of a device designed to record footage from two separate camera perspectives while a vehicle is in operation. This type of device typically includes features like loop recording, g-sensor activated event protection, and wide-angle lenses to capture a comprehensive view of the surroundings. Often, these devices are used for insurance purposes, driver safety, and security. Understanding this identifier allows consumers to locate the exact product they need for their vehicle.
The ability to record from two perspectives simultaneously provides significant advantages compared to single-camera systems. A forward-facing camera typically captures the road ahead, while a rear-facing camera documents events behind the vehicle. This comprehensive coverage can be crucial in accurately documenting accidents or other incidents, providing irrefutable evidence for insurance claims or legal proceedings. Furthermore, some models offer interior-facing cameras for added security or driver monitoring. The development of these devices reflects an increasing focus on road safety and accountability.

1. Dual-channel recording
Dual-channel recording represents a core functionality of devices designated by the identifier t99q6-5vg0a. This capability distinguishes them from single-channel recorders, providing a more comprehensive record of events. Dual-channel recording typically involves simultaneous capture from two distinct camera perspectives, often a forward-facing view of the road and a rear-facing view documenting the area behind the vehicle. This simultaneous capture allows for a more complete understanding of incidents, capturing details that might be missed by a single-camera system. For instance, a rear-end collision can be documented from both the perspective of the impacted vehicle and the vehicle that caused the impact. This comprehensive perspective is crucial for insurance claims and legal proceedings.
The practical significance of dual-channel recording lies in its ability to provide corroborating evidence. In the event of an accident or dispute, having footage from multiple angles strengthens the evidentiary value of the recording. This can be especially valuable in situations where fault is contested or details are unclear. Consider a scenario where a vehicle merges into another lane. A single-channel recording from the front might not fully capture the actions of the merging vehicle. However, a dual-channel system with a rear-facing camera can provide additional context, potentially revealing whether the merging vehicle checked its blind spot or signaled appropriately. This additional perspective can significantly influence the outcome of an insurance claim or legal dispute.

Tips for Utilizing a Dual Camera Drive Recorder (t99q6-5vg0a)
The following tips offer guidance on maximizing the effectiveness of a dual camera drive recorder, specifically model t99q6-5vg0a, ensuring optimal performance and data capture.
Tip 1: Regular Maintenance
Periodically inspect the device for secure mounting, clean the lenses, and check for any physical damage. Ensuring unobstructed views from both cameras is crucial for capturing clear footage. Regular maintenance prevents potential malfunctions and ensures consistent performance.
Tip 2: Optimal Camera Positioning
Adjust camera angles to capture the widest possible field of view while minimizing obstructions like dashboard components or rear-view mirror mounts. Proper positioning maximizes coverage and provides comprehensive documentation of the surroundings.
Tip 3: Memory Card Management
Utilize high-quality, high-capacity memory cards specifically designed for video recording. Regularly format the memory card to prevent fragmentation and ensure continuous recording. Promptly transferring crucial footage to alternative storage protects against data loss due to memory card failure.
Tip 4: Understanding Device Settings
Familiarize oneself with the device’s settings, including resolution, recording duration, and loop recording functionality. Adjusting these settings according to specific needs optimizes storage utilization and ensures the capture of relevant events.
Tip 5: Power Source Reliability
Verify the device’s power connection remains secure to avoid interruptions in recording. Consider professional hardwiring for continuous operation and to minimize the risk of power loss due to loose connections or faulty power adapters.
Tip 6: Post-Incident Procedure
In the event of an accident or incident, immediately secure the recorded footage by transferring it to a separate storage device or cloud service. This safeguards crucial evidence and prevents potential overwriting during loop recording. Providing this footage to relevant authorities or insurance companies facilitates accurate incident reporting.
Tip 7: Firmware Updates
Regularly check the manufacturer’s website for firmware updates specific to the t99q6-5vg0a model. Installing these updates ensures optimal device performance, addresses potential bugs, and may introduce new features or improvements.
